Why Focus on Under 50g Mice?

Mice weighing less than 50 grams are prized for their agility and ease of movement. They reduce fatigue during long gaming sessions or extended work periods. Lightweight mice also allow for quicker reactions, making them a favorite among esports athletes and tech enthusiasts.

Shape Considerations for Different Users

The shape of a mouse significantly impacts comfort and usability. Different users have varying grip styles, which influence their preferred mouse shape.

Claw Grip Users

Claw grip users prefer mice with a contoured shape that supports a raised palm and allows quick finger movements. A compact design with pronounced side grips can enhance control without sacrificing weight.

Palm Grip Users

For palm grip users, a larger, more rounded mouse provides comfort by supporting the entire hand. Even in lightweight models, ergonomic curves are essential to reduce strain during prolonged use.

Size Considerations for Different Users

Size plays a crucial role in ensuring a mouse fits comfortably in the user’s hand. While under 50g mice are generally compact, variations exist that cater to different hand sizes and preferences.

Small Hands

Users with small hands benefit from smaller mice that allow their fingers to reach all buttons without stretching. Lightweight, compact mice enhance precision and reduce fatigue.

Large Hands

Individuals with larger hands may prefer slightly bigger mice, even if they are under 50g. Some models offer a balance between minimal weight and ergonomic size to accommodate this need.
